0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

在Android 12中,操作系统的更新可能会更容易

姚小熊27 来源:IT之家 作者:IT之家 2020-11-26 10:47 次阅读

谷歌推出了 Project Mainline 项目来改善 Android 更新的方式,在 Android 12 中,操作系统的更新可能会更容易。XDA 开发者 luca020400 注意到,谷歌正在将 Android Runtime(又称 ART)转化为 Mainline 模块,使得通过 Play Store 向关键系统组件推送更新成为可能。

ART 将 Android 应用的字节码编译成原生机器指令。如果谷歌想要改变 Android 12(以及未来的版本)编译代码的方式,可以在任何时候进行调整,而不是依靠传统的操作系统更新,用户不必为功能改进或安全修复等待数周或数月。

此举可能会对你使用的设备和应用产生切实的影响,即使不一定会更好。XDA 指出,谷歌可以通过让 ART 在所有 Android 设备上以同样的方式表现,为应用程序提供更多的一致性。然而,这也会剥夺设备制造商习惯的一些定制化功能,如果他们为了性能或灵活性而调整了 ART,你可能会失去这些特权。

不过,谷歌可能会觉得这是值得牺牲的。Android 12 可以部分解决 OEM 厂商滞后或跳过操作系统更新的问题 , 当然还有改善兼容性大问题。这仍然不会解决 Android 更新的一些问题,但如果有一个零日漏洞需要在传统的补丁到来之前进行修复,这个新改变会带来不同。
责任编辑:YYX

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• Android
    +关注

    关注

    12

    文章

    3851

    浏览量

    125635
  • 谷歌
    +关注

    关注

    27

    文章

    5852

    浏览量

    103248
收藏 人收藏

    评论

    相关推荐

    请问mbed物联网操作系统会成为cortex-mandroid吗?

    mbed 物联网操作系统会成为cortex-mandroid吗?
    发表于 01-17 07:14

    LT1764-1.8输出电压与输入相同,有哪些原因可能会造成这种问题?

    VOUT的电压为12V,与输入相同,而不是1.8V。 有哪些原因可能会造成这种问题?是否与PCB设计有关? 谢谢!
    发表于 01-05 10:52

    LabVIEW不同操作系统上使VI、可执行文件或安装程序

    操作系统的兼容性可能有所不同,用户选择LabVIEW版本时应查看相关的系统要求。此外,LabVIEW支持的硬件设备和模块也可能对跨平台使
    发表于 12-02 21:47

    亚马逊开发一种新的操作系统以取代Android系统

    Lowpass 记者 Janko Roettgers 从多方消息来源得知,亚马逊一直在开发一种新的操作系统 —— 内部代号为 “Vega”,以便在 Fire TV、智能显示器和其他联网设备上取代 Android 系统
    的头像 发表于 11-13 09:09 389次阅读

    实时操作系统的滴答Tick设置多少才合适?

    是指操作系统运行一次的时间。在实时操作系统中,Tick的设置是一个非常关键的问题。合适的Tick设置可以提高系统的响应速度和稳定性,而不恰当的Tick设置可能会导致
    的头像 发表于 10-29 16:33 529次阅读

    开源操作系统大全

    开源操作系统即公开源代码的操作系统软件,它遵循开源协议使用、编译和发布。自由和开放源代码软件中最著名的是 Linux ,它是一种类 Unix 的操作系统。Linux 可安装在各种计算机硬件设备
    发表于 10-27 15:13

    实时操作系统应用上有什么区别?

    实时操作系统应该就是FreeRTOS、UCOS、RT-T这些吧。 这些系统有没有级别区分,就是哪个功能丰富、实时性更好的说法。
    发表于 10-24 07:01

    数组的越界访问可能会导致什么情况?

    数组的越界访问可能会导致什么情况
    发表于 10-09 07:21

    鸿蒙操作系统的前世今生

    HarmonyOS 2.0源码捐赠给开放原子开源基金孵化,得到OpenHarmonyOS 1.0并开放下载。 2020年12月22号,OpenHarmony全场景分布式终端操作系统(以下简称OpenHarmony
    发表于 10-08 19:55

    嵌入式操作系统IJLC/OS一Ⅱ通信电源监控应用

    的查询分析和统计等功能也必不可少。通信电源设备运行参数多,实时效果强,设备当中选择功能强大的控制芯片.应用嵌入式操作系统.使其尽可能地发挥出强大的软件控制功能,满足用户对通信电源控制的各种要求。与传统
    发表于 09-20 06:46

    将环境传感器成功集成到Linux/Android操作系统的指南

    本应用笔记为将意法半导体环境传感器 (气压、湿度、紫外线传感器)成功集成到Linux/Android 操作系统提供指南。
    发表于 09-13 07:07

    硬件看门狗操作系统下是怎么用的?

    关于软件看门狗:裸机程序下软件看门狗,大家都会在必要的地方喂狗保证看门狗有效;但在微操作系统下,程序的流向都是操作系统下调度的,这种情况下怎么估算喂狗最大时间,位置,也就是
    发表于 09-07 16:49

    经典的移动终端操作系统有哪些

    移动终端操作系统,也就是指手机、平板电脑等设备所使用的操作系统。 在移动互联网高度发达的今天,我们使用移动终端操作系统的时长,可能已经远远超过了Windows等桌面
    发表于 06-20 11:20 1272次阅读
    经典的移动终端<b class='flag-5'>操作系统</b>有哪些

    运行带有Xen Hypervisor和预建linux Android auto的2操作系统,如何配置显示?

    Linux 操作系统驱动我的 LVDS 面板。我想用 Android Automotive OS 驱动我的 HDMI 面板。这可能吗?我怎样才能做到这一点? 我应该在设备树文件或DomU配置
    发表于 05-24 07:09

    聊聊操作系统

    说到操作系统,大家都不会陌生。我们天天都在接触操作系统——用台式机或笔记本电脑,使用的是windows和macOS系统;用手机、平板电脑,则是android(安卓)和iOS
    的头像 发表于 05-12 11:13 1025次阅读
    聊聊<b class='flag-5'>操作系统</b>